数据库建设基本流程是什么

fiy 其他 29

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库建设的基本流程可以分为以下几个步骤:

    1.需求分析:在数据库建设之前,首先需要明确业务需求和目标。通过与业务部门的沟通和需求调研,确定数据库的功能需求、数据量、访问频率等方面的要求。

    2.数据库设计:根据需求分析的结果,进行数据库的逻辑设计和物理设计。逻辑设计包括确定数据表的结构、数据类型、关系、约束等;物理设计包括确定存储结构、索引策略、分区策略等。

    3.数据库实施:根据数据库设计的结果,开始实施数据库的建设工作。包括数据库的安装与配置、表的创建与维护、索引的创建与维护等。同时,还需要进行数据导入、数据清洗等工作,确保数据库中的数据准确、完整。

    4.数据库优化:在数据库实施完成后,需要对数据库进行性能优化。通过监控数据库的性能指标,识别并解决性能瓶颈。常见的优化手段包括索引优化、查询优化、存储优化等。

    5.数据库维护:数据库建设并不是一次性的工作,还需要进行定期的维护工作。包括备份和恢复、故障排除、安全管理等。同时,还需要进行定期的性能监控和调整,以保证数据库的稳定性和可靠性。

    总结起来,数据库建设的基本流程包括需求分析、数据库设计、数据库实施、数据库优化和数据库维护。通过这些步骤,可以建立一个满足业务需求的高效、稳定的数据库系统。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库建设的基本流程包括需求分析、数据库设计、数据库实施、数据库测试和数据库运维等几个阶段。

    1. 需求分析阶段:
      需求分析是数据库建设的第一步,需要明确用户的需求和业务流程。在这个阶段,需要与用户沟通,了解用户的需求和业务规则,确定数据库的功能和数据要求,同时也要考虑未来的扩展需求和安全性要求。

    2. 数据库设计阶段:
      数据库设计是根据需求分析的结果,进行数据库的逻辑设计和物理设计。逻辑设计是根据需求分析,确定数据库的表结构、关系和约束等。物理设计是根据逻辑设计,确定数据库的存储结构、索引和分区等。在设计阶段,还需要考虑数据库的性能和可扩展性,选择合适的数据库管理系统和硬件设备。

    3. 数据库实施阶段:
      数据库实施是根据设计结果,进行数据库的创建和初始化。在这个阶段,需要按照设计要求,创建数据库和表结构,并导入初始数据。同时,还需要进行权限管理,设置用户和角色等。

    4. 数据库测试阶段:
      数据库测试是为了验证数据库的功能和性能是否符合需求。在测试阶段,需要编写测试用例,进行功能测试和性能测试。功能测试是验证数据库的各项功能是否正常工作,包括数据的插入、查询、更新和删除等操作。性能测试是验证数据库的性能指标,如响应时间、并发性能和负载能力等。

    5. 数据库运维阶段:
      数据库运维是数据库建设的最后一个阶段,主要包括数据库的监控、维护和优化等。在运维阶段,需要定期监控数据库的健康状况,如存储空间、日志文件和备份等。同时,还需要进行数据库的维护,如备份恢复、索引重建和统计信息更新等。此外,还需要进行数据库的性能优化,如调整参数、优化SQL语句和重构数据模型等。

    以上就是数据库建设的基本流程,每个阶段都需要仔细分析和规划,确保数据库能够满足用户的需求,并保持高性能和稳定运行。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库建设是一个系统工程,涉及到多个环节和步骤。基本的数据库建设流程如下:

    1. 需求分析阶段:
      在这个阶段,需要明确数据库建设的目标和需求。这包括明确数据库的用途、功能需求、数据量估算、数据类型等。同时还要了解用户的需求,以便在后续的数据库设计中满足这些需求。

    2. 概念设计阶段:
      在这个阶段,需要设计数据库的概念模型。概念模型是一个抽象的模型,用于表示数据库中的实体、属性和关系。常用的工具有ER图和UML类图等。通过概念设计,可以明确数据库中的实体、属性和关系,以及它们之间的约束。

    3. 逻辑设计阶段:
      在这个阶段,需要将概念模型转化为逻辑模型。逻辑模型是一个更加具体的模型,用于表示数据库中的表、字段和关系。常用的工具有关系模型和E-R模型等。通过逻辑设计,可以明确数据库中的表和字段,以及它们之间的关系和约束。

    4. 物理设计阶段:
      在这个阶段,需要将逻辑模型转化为物理模型。物理模型是一个具体的模型,用于表示数据库中的表、字段和索引。常用的工具有数据库建模工具和SQL脚本等。通过物理设计,可以确定数据库的结构、存储方式和索引策略。

    5. 数据库实施阶段:
      在这个阶段,需要根据物理模型创建数据库。这包括创建表、定义字段和索引等。同时还需要进行数据迁移,将现有的数据导入到新建的数据库中。

    6. 数据库测试阶段:
      在这个阶段,需要对数据库进行测试。这包括功能测试、性能测试、安全测试等。通过测试可以确保数据库的功能正常、性能良好和安全可靠。

    7. 数据库运维阶段:
      在这个阶段,需要对数据库进行运维。这包括数据库备份、恢复、性能优化、安全管理等。同时还需要定期对数据库进行监控和维护,以保证数据库的稳定运行。

    以上是基本的数据库建设流程,不同的项目可能会有一些差异。在实际的数据库建设过程中,还需要根据具体的需求和情况进行调整和补充。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部